Useful Tips for Choosing a Sofa Bed

What is the best solution when you do not have a guest room in your home and want to host friends and relatives for a few days? A comfortable and practical sofa bed.
Before placing it, it is necessary to consider the space available, get an idea of what the sofa’s dimensions will be once opened, and evaluate whether there will be enough space around to make the bed comfortably and the space needed to get off it.
Once the spaces have been defined, it is necessary to evaluate fundamental elements such as the sofa bed opening system, the mattress, and the covering material.
The Sofa Bed Opening System
Classic opening: composed of a very thin mattress and a slatted base. All closed in three parts and placed under the seat. To open it, you need to remove the cushions and take out the bed.
- With accordion opening: composed of three folded parts, such as the seat and the two backrests, one of which rests on the wall and one is visible. To open it, you just need to pull the lower part towards you. This allows the extension of the other two parts and consequently the composition of the bed.
- With folding or click-clack opening: it is only necessary to lower the backrest and extend the armrests to obtain a real bed.
- Drawer opening: generally the most uncomfortable. The net is placed under the sofa seat and must be extracted as if it were a drawer. As it aligns with the seat, it forms an annoying cavity, which becomes a possible cause of sleepless nights.
The Type of Bed Base of the Sofa Bed
The best bed base for a sofa bed is made with wooden slats, which are usually always steam-bent beech and embedded in a painted steel structure.
The Mattress
The mattress must be suitable for a sofa bed and therefore never exceed 10 cm; otherwise, it may not close as it is too bulky. It is also important to evaluate the model of the mattress. Usually, for the sofa bed, the models are in polyurethane, a material obtained from the chemical reaction of various elements, whose volume is in the form of foam. They have the advantage of not deforming. The mattresses can also be in latex, very comfortable, and flexible.
The Upholstery of the Sofa Bed
The choice of the covering material must be dictated by aesthetic preferences and practicality issues linked to ease of maintenance. It can be in leather, which is more expensive but easier to clean, in microfiber, in fabric, and Alcantara.…
